Tile Roof Installation Price Range

Typical costs for tile roof installation vary based on material, complexity, and location. The overall price range can be summarized as follows:

$7,000 - $25,000 (for standard residential projects)

$15,000 - $45,000 (for larger or more complex installations)

Project Type Typical Range
Basic Residential $7,000 - $12,000
Mid-Size Home $10,000 - $20,000
Large or Multi-Story Home $15,000 - $30,000
Complex Designs or Custom Features $20,000 - $45,000
Re-Roofing Existing Tile $8,000 - $15,000
New Construction $12,000 - $25,000

What affects the cost

Several factors can influence the overall expense of a tile roof installation. Understanding these elements can help in planning and comparing options effectively.

  • Materials: The type and quality of tiles chosen can significantly impact costs, with options varying in durability and price.
  • Size and scope: The total area to be covered and complexity of the roof shape affect the amount of materials and labor required.
  • Labor complexity: Roof design features, such as steep slopes or intricate angles, can influence installation difficulty and labor time.
  • Permitting: Local permitting requirements and associated fees may add to the overall project cost.
  • Extras: Additional elements like underlayment, flashing, or decorative features can contribute to the total expense.
Scope/Size Typical Range
Small (up to 1,000 sq ft) $10,000 - $15,000
Medium (1,000 - 2,000 sq ft) $15,000 - $25,000
Large (2,000 - 3,000 sq ft) $25,000 - $35,000
Extra Large (over 3,000 sq ft) $35,000 - $50,000

This range provides a general overview of costs associated with tile roof installation based on project size or scope.
